Abstract
The invention discloses a device for automatically adjusting volume of a sounding box. The device comprises a sounding box body 5, a sound monitoring module 1, a storage module 3, a micro controller 2 and a display module 4. By the device, the volume can be timely adjusted and the environmental problem caused by noise is solved.

Embodiment
The present invention is described in further detail below in conjunction with accompanying drawing:
As shown in Figure 1, the present invention has designed a kind of acoustics volume self-regulation device, comprises sound equipment body 5, sound monitoring modular 1, memory module 3, microcontroller 2 and display module 4, wherein:
Described sound monitoring modular 1 and display module 4 are arranged on the outside of sound equipment body 5, and in specific embodiment, our operated by rotary motion is convenient to the user and is observed in the front of sound equipment.
Described memory module 3 and microcontroller 2 are arranged on the inside of sound equipment body 5;
The input of described sound monitoring modular 1 connects the output of memory module 3, and the output of described sound monitoring modular 1 connects the input of microcontroller 2;
Described sound monitoring modular 1 is used to monitor the real-time information volume of sound equipment, described memory module 3 internal memories contain and preset information volume, we generally can be according to 24 hours different periods when setting presets information volume, set different volume, also have in the environmental standard for the criterion of noise, we are set in the memory module, so too, the volume of sound equipment has a minimum standard, is exactly to surpass noise criterion.
Described sound monitoring modular 1 compares the information volume that presets of real-time information volume and memory module 3 stored, when real-time information volume surpasses when presetting information volume, described sound monitoring modular 1 sends instruction to microcontroller 2, described microcontroller 2 is regulated volume according to the commands for controlling sound equipment that receives, and produces adjusting information;
The output of described microcontroller 2 connects the input of display module 4, and the adjusting message transmission that described microcontroller 2 will produce is to display module 4, and described display module 4 is used for adjusting information is shown.
As a kind of optimizing structure of the present invention: described memory module 3 is selected the EPROM module for use.
